
Overview
Mércedès, an actress from Paris attempts to break off a difficult relationship with the jealous and possessive stalker Johnny. She meets newspaper writer Pierre and goes with him for an afternoon fling. Before the sweat even dries, she finds herself hopelessly in love with him. But soon after their affair begins, he is called off on a business trip leaving the suddenly distraught Mércedès alone. Though preparing for a new play, she is unable to concentrate and barely able to function. Mércedès quits the production, locks herself in Pierre's apartment and quietly begins falling apart, collapsing into a bleak, reclusive madness until his return.

Who directed A Flame in My Heart?
A Flame in My Heart was directed by Alain Tanner.
Where was A Flame in My Heart produced?
It was produced by companies including Garance Films, La Sept, Filmograph in France, Switzerland.
